##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 7.56: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A pass
- On black (#000000): 2.78:1 — AA fail, AA-large fail,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#917221 (4.63:1); AA: background → #c9c9c9 (4.56:1); AAA: text → #bb922a (7.26:1); AAA: background → #f7f7f7 (7.05:1)
